Job overview


Hours: Part-Time, currently 2 students available per week. It is already anticipated that there will be more hours of teaching available once new applications for lessons are received ahead of September.

Contract: Self-Employed, Term Time Only

We are looking to appoint an energetic and passionate Trombone Teacher who can inspire a love for music in our students and foster their motivation to excel and perform. The ability to teach Tuba and Euphonium will be an advantage.

The ideal candidate will have extensive experience as both a performer and educator across all levels, with the ability and willingness to teach students from beginners to Grade 8 and beyond at the College. While this role is primarily focused on Trombone and Tuba teaching, there will be exciting opportunities to promote Brass instruments at the College.

The successful applicant will be adaptable, proactive, and possess excellent communication skills. They will deliver high-quality lessons that enable students to achieve exceptional standards in music examinations and concert performances, while also enjoying and feeling inspired by their musical journey. Teaching will primarily take place through one-to-one lessons but may also involve guidance with duets/trios, concert preparation, and performance coaching as needed.

Our Visiting Music Teachers (VMTs) are responsible for managing their own teaching schedules, with support available from the Graduate Music Assistant when required.

Applicants should have flexibility with their teaching hours in operation from 08:05 – 17:50 and availability to increase their lesson count. The successful candidates will be encouraged and supported in recruiting new pupils and should be available to increase teaching hours.

Visiting teachers teach around 30 individual lessons to a pupil over the course of the academic year. Each lesson lasts for 35 minutes and timetables are organised by the visiting teachers to fit with the rota system. VMTs are using SOCS Music to timetable their students.

Introduction to St George's

St George's College was founded by the Josephites in 1869, and is a leading academically selective independent co-educational Roman Catholic day school in Surrey. There are over 1,000 pupils between the ages of 11 and 18 who are able to enjoy an 100 acre campus full of excellent facilities, including a world class Activity Centre, built for our 150th anniversary in 2019.

We aim to develop perfectly balanced and quietly confident individuals by educating minds, expanding hearts and empowering lives, and our inspirational teaching inspires a love of learning and fulfils aspirations and potential. It's this approach to education that puts us in the top 5% of schools nationwide for Value Added; something we are particularly proud of.

Academics

There are over 130 teaching staff in the College with an equal split of men and women, and some staff live on campus. Rachel Owens is the incumbent Headmistress, and she and the College are members of HMC and CISC.

The school has a selective entry and is oversubscribed. The majority of children join in First Year (Year 7), although there is a smaller entry into Third Year (Year 9) and the Sixth Form (Lower Sixth). Where space allows, new students may also arrive out of these usual intakes into Second, Third and Fourth Years.

staff and induction

There is strong support for new teaching staff starting at the College, with an extensive induction programme. Newly appointed staff are encouraged to visit in the Summer Term to receive training and guidance from the Head of Department prior to the beginning of their employment. In addition, the College offers support and on-going training for newly qualified teaching staff lead by Mr Andy Cornick, Deputy Head (Operations) who is responsible for the welfare of new staff. There is an active and social Common Room committee and a broad range of teaching staff, many who have depth of experience and knowledge of St George's from several years with us. QTS induction is facilitated.

All the teaching staff receive excellent support from business staff: the Bursar directs over 120 College employees including administration, IT, finance and catering. The annual appraisal scheme encourages staff to develop their careers and supports them in identifying training or study to assist in their development as teachers.
